返回列表 发新帖

android数据库管理_Android

[复制链接]

4

主题

20

帖子

20

积分

新手上路

Rank: 1

积分
20
发表于 2024-10-19 18:36:56  | 显示全部楼层 | 阅读模式
Android数据库管理是Android开发中非常重要的一部分,它涉及到如何创建、查询、更新和删除数据库中的数据,以下是关于Android数据库管理的详细内容:

zbhjymwpj20ssvo.png

zbhjymwpj20ssvo.png


(图片来源网络,侵删)
1、创建数据库
在Android中,可以使用SQLite数据库来存储和管理数据,要创建一个数据库,需要继承SQLiteOpenHelper类并实现其构造方法和onCreate方法。
2、查询数据
查询数据是数据库管理的基本操作之一,在Android中,可以使用SQLiteQueryBuilder类来构建查询语句,然后使用SQLiteDatabase类的query方法执行查询。
3、更新数据
更新数据是将数据库中的数据进行修改的操作,在Android中,可以使用SQLiteDatabase类的update方法来更新数据。
4、删除数据
删除数据是将数据库中的数据进行删除的操作,在Android中,可以使用SQLiteDatabase类的delete方法来删除数据。
5、事务处理
事务处理是指在执行多个数据库操作时,确保这些操作要么全部成功,要么全部失败,在Android中,可以使用SQLiteDatabase类的beginTransaction、commit和rollback方法来实现事务处理。
6、导入和导出数据
导入和导出数据是将数据库中的数据从一个数据库迁移到另一个数据库的操作,在Android中,可以使用SQLiteOpenHelper类的getReadableDatabase和getWritableDatabase方法来获取可读和可写的数据库实例,从而实现数据的导入和导出。
7、性能优化
为了提高数据库的性能,可以采取以下措施:
   使用索引:为经常查询的字段创建索引,可以提高查询速度。
   使用批量操作:将多个插入、更新或删除操作合并成一个操作,可以减少I/O操作次数,提高性能。
   使用懒加载:在需要时才加载数据,可以减少内存占用和I/O操作次数。
   使用缓存:将常用的数据缓存起来,可以减少对数据库的访问次数。
回复

使用道具 举报

发表回复

您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

快速回复 返回顶部 返回列表